
Announcing the 35th Annual Chasco Coronation Ball
The Chasco Coronation Ball is an elegant fundraising event that includes dinner, entertainment, a silent auction, and dancing. It celebrates the outstanding contributions made by many in our community with nominations from not-for-profit organizations, and it also recognizes 2 of the nominees with a Coronation of King Pithla and Queen Chasco. The Chasco Ball is hosted by the Lighthouse for the Visually Impaired and Blind. Proceeds from the Chasco Ball benefit Lighthouse programs for people who are visually impaired and blind living in Pasco, Hernando, and Citrus.
